We are getting excited about our upcoming Annual Banquet, which will take place on Saturday, April 4, at the Annapolis Doubletree Hotel. Adding to the usual anticipation is the news that our speaker will be Dr. Jim Houston, co-founder of the C.S. Lewis Institute. At a surprisingly young 97 years of age, Dr. Houston will certainly bring a sense of vigor and perspective to the goings-on in Annapolis. More information will follow in the coming weeks.
